LagLlama wiki — env vars for the read-replica lag alarm. REPLICA_SET names the cluster, LAG_WARN_MS and LAG_CRIT_MS set thresholds, PAGER_CHANNEL routes alerts. Heads up for security review: the alarm posts to our incident bus, which needs an auth secret, and that goes on the very next line of the env file:

sealed setting: ARCHIVE_KEY3=c1f

Night-shift staff: Floor 4 of the Tellhaven Building opens this week. After 21:00, access is via the rear stairwell only; the lifts are locked out overnight during the settling period. Complete a walk-through of the new floor once per shift and log it. The stairwell keypad accepts the code below.

badge for yahop-fawep: bdg-XBKXI-68071

Quarterly Planning Note — Marketing Budget

For the board: the marketing budget will be reduced by 18% next quarter. Cuts fall mainly on the Lanternfield sponsorships and print placements; digital retention spend is preserved. The Corvella brand refresh is deferred to the following year. Savings will be redirected per the plan under review. The confidential business note below sets out that plan.

management briefing: Only 33 of the 205 pilot accounts renewed Kasath, so a churn review is set for October 17. Weniusek Logistics is in early talks to buy Holethax Freight for about $345.6 million.

### Ticket #4471 — Markdown pipeline sanitizer bump

We upgraded the sanitizer in the Inkmill rendering pipeline to close the raw-HTML injection gap flagged last sprint. Tests pass, fuzzing looks clean, nothing user-facing should change. Needs a security sign-off before we ship Thursday. The reviewer who owns this sign-off is:

approver of tawip-bagap = Holdor Silath